"""
kernel-include
~~~~~~~~~~~~~~
Implementation of the ``kernel-include`` reST-directive.
:copyright: Copyright (C) 2016 Markus Heiser
:license: GPL Version 2, June 1991 see linux/COPYING for details.
The ``kernel-include`` reST-directive is a replacement for the ``include``
directive. The ``kernel-include`` directive expand environment variables in
the path name and allows to include files from arbitrary locations.
.. hint::
Including files from arbitrary locations (e.g. from ``/etc``) is a
security risk for builders. This is why the ``include`` directive from
docutils *prohibit* pathnames pointing to locations *above* the filesystem
tree where the reST document with the include directive is placed.
Substrings of the form $name or ${name} are replaced by the value of
environment variable name. Malformed variable names and references to
non-existing variables are left unchanged.
This extension overrides Sphinx include directory, adding two extra
arguments:
1. :generate-cross-refs:
If present, instead of reading the file, it calls ParseDataStructs()
class, which converts C data structures into cross-references to
be linked to ReST files containing a more comprehensive documentation;
Don't use it together with :start-line: and/or :end-line:, as
filtering input file line range is currently not supported.
2. :exception-file:
Used together with :generate-cross-refs:. Points to a file containing
rules to ignore C data structs or to use a different reference name,
optionally using a different reference type.
"""
